Some people advise that in very cold​ weather, you should keep the gas tank in your car more than half full. Lou​'s car had 5.9 gallons in the 13​-gallon tank on the coldest day of the year. Lou filled the tank with gas that cost ​$3.80 per gallon. How much did Lou spend on​ gas?

Answers

Lou spends the total amount would be $26.98 on​ gas which is determined by subtracting 13 gallons and 5.9 gallons and multiplying the result by $3.80.

What is an equation for the line that passes through points (8, -3) and (9, 10)

Answers

Answer:

y=13x-107

Step-by-step explanation:

(10- -3)/(9-8)=13

10=13*9+b

b=10-117=-107
